TL;DR Summary

The European Space Agency will press ahead with the EnVision Venus orbiter using a European radar payload after NASA signaled it cannot deliver the originally planned US‑built radar; Europe has pushed the launch to 2032 to develop its own radar, while NASA’s budget pressures drive cuts to international partnerships, prompting ESA to cover the radar role domestically and explore other collaborations.
